Painting Description
"Nächtliche Feier in San Pietro in Vincoli in Rom" (Nighttime Celebration in San Pietro in Vincoli in Rome) is a notable work by the German landscape painter Oswald Achenbach, created in the 19th century. This painting is an exemplary piece of Achenbach's mature period, showcasing his mastery in depicting atmospheric effects, nuanced use of light, and detailed architectural and natural landscapes. Oswald Achenbach (1827–1905) was a key figure in the Düsseldorf school of painting, and his works significantly contributed to the landscape genre in the 19th century, influencing the development of realistic and romantic landscape painting.
The painting captures a nocturnal scene at the historic church of San Pietro in Vincoli in Rome, famous for housing Michelangelo's statue of Moses. Achenbach's composition is remarkable for its vibrant depiction of light, shadow, and color, bringing to life the architectural beauty of the church and the festive atmosphere surrounding it. The work is imbued with a sense of realism and immediacy, inviting viewers into a moment of celebration and reverence within the Italian cityscape.
Achenbach's technique involves a meticulous attention to detail and a rich palette, which enables him to create a dynamic interplay between the natural and the built environment. His ability to render the effects of light, particularly in nighttime settings, is evident in this painting, where the illumination from the festivities contrasts with the darkened sky and the subtle moonlight.
"Nächtliche Feier in San Pietro in Vincoli in Rom" not only highlights Achenbach's skill as a painter but also reflects his interest in Italian culture and landscapes, which were a recurring theme in his work. Through his travels in Italy, Achenbach gathered inspiration that would fuel his artistic output, making significant contributions to the genre of landscape painting and leaving a lasting legacy in the art world.
This painting is a testament to Oswald Achenbach's enduring fascination with light, atmosphere, and the Italian landscape, capturing a moment of communal celebration with a sense of warmth and vibrancy. It remains an important work within Achenbach's oeuvre, exemplifying his contributions to 19th-century landscape painting and his ability to convey the beauty and spirit of Italy through his art.
